Daily timeframeHeadquartered within the basic materials sector, Orica Limited focuses on Specialty Chemicals services and products. Orica Limited manufactures, distributes, and sells commercial blasting systems, explosives, mining and tunnelling support systems, and various chemical products and services in Australia, Canada, the. The company carries a $10.61B market cap, placing it firmly in the large-cap category. It provides 4D bulk explosives systems, packaged explosives, initiating systems, boosters, and seismic explosive ranges; technical services; and supplementary services.
